What is Odourless kerosene how it was processed?

Kerosene can be made odourless by a process called hydrotreating. This process involves the use of hydrogen and nickel-molybdenum catalysts to help turn the sulphur in the oil into hydrogen sulphide. This procedure will generally remove enough odour in the kerosene to meet standards.

What is the phase of kerosene?

Down to a temperature of −25°F (−32°C), kerosene remains in the liquid phase. Components are mainly paraffinic and naphthenic hydrocarbons which are in the C10–C14 range.

What is the chemical composition of kerosene?

The chemical composition of kerosene is fairly complex, and it is a complex mixture of paraffins (55.2%), naphthenes (40.9%), and aromatic hydrocarbons (3.9%). Kerosene tends to contain hydrocarbons that have anywhere from 11 to 13 carbons in the chains.

How are kerosene tested?

The aromatics content of kerosene can also be determined by a test method (ASTM D-5186) in which a small aliquot of the sample is injected onto a packed silica adsorption column and eluted with supercritical carbon dioxide as the mobile phase.

How many types of kerosene are there?

There are two types of kerosene that are used today. They are separated into type 1-K and type 2-K categories, based mainly on the difference in their sulfur content.

How is kerosene tested for diesel?

Total sulphur, aniline point and atmospheric distillation (recovery at 250 °C) gives primary evidence for determining the presence of kerosene (adulterant) in diesel fuel.

Why the Colour of kerosene is blue?

Kerosine is actually colourless. The blue colour in Kerosene is a dye that is added to kerosene to prevent it from being used for adulteration of petrol or diesel. So, if the kerosine is to be supllied to the market for consumption in “typical” kerosine purposes like in a cooking stove or a lamp, it will be dyed blue.
